The Parish Church is a new church plant in Marietta, Georgia.
We glorify God by creating common space for saints to worship Jesus, mature in faith, serve one another, and go to neighbor and nation with the gospel until only love remains.

We value a community that is constantly in pursuit of Jesus. Knowing that he is able to satisfy us and cause us to flourish, we constantly look to Him in everything we do. Our delight in Jesus fuels all our relationships and rhythms.

God has called us to be ministers of the gospel in every place. Why not begin right where you live? The Parish Church is committed to focusing on the neighbors God has given us. Building Christian community means sharing life, not merely a worship service. Our hope is that as God knits us together, he would establish Parish churches in neighborhoods all throughout Atlanta.

The Lord’s Day is for the Lord’s people. We enter the presence of God together in Christ, humbly confessing our sins, joyfully singing our praise, and eagerly attending to His Word. Here we receive the assurance of our pardon and the power of our call.
The Lord’s body and blood is for the Lord’s people. He sets a table in the presence of our enemies. Therefore, our eating and drinking is both a war cry and declaration of victory. We celebrate this by communal weekly feasting.
